Why This Stack Works
This AI stack for supply chain and logistics is engineered for deep integration and synergistic operation, addressing both technical execution and regulatory hurdles. The core philosophy is to enable operations teams to move from reactive problem-solving to proactive, intelligent automation across their digital infrastructure. Supply chain systems often rely heavily on platforms like Salesforce for CRM, order management, and partner interactions, making high-quality, secure code a necessity. Kognitos then translates human intent into executable workflows across these and other enterprise systems, abstracting away technical complexity. SuperAGI acts as the intelligent orchestration layer, deploying and managing autonomous agents to execute complex, multi-step tasks that Kognitos might initiate, or that require dynamic web interaction and data synthesis beyond traditional RPA. Finally, Mosey is crucial for the often-overlooked, yet critical, aspect of multi-state compliance, ensuring that expanding logistics networks remain fully compliant with diverse regulatory requirements.
The synergy is evident: Clayton AI ensures the foundational Salesforce platform, often a cornerstone of supply chain operations, is robust and secure, preventing issues that could cripple logistics. SuperAGI then allows for the creation of adaptive AI agents that can monitor these systems, gather real-time data, and trigger Kognitos workflows based on complex criteria. Kognitos, with its natural language capabilities, allows operations managers to define intricate supply chain processes (e.g., inventory reordering, supplier communication, shipment tracking updates) using plain English, eliminating the need for coding or complex RPA scripting. When these processes involve multi-jurisdictional elements, Mosey seamlessly handles the compliance burden, ensuring that all state-level tax, payroll, and HR requirements are met, minimizing legal risks and administrative overhead for logistics expansion.
